Liberty Head $20
i am lookin at Liberty Heads $20 at the pcgs website.
It has With Motto, "TWENTY DOLLARS" on Reverse, MS and With Motto, "TWENTY DOLLARS" on Reverse, PR Whats the MS and PR thingy? Also it has 1904 and 1904S. Whats the S? TIA |
Re: Liberty Head $20
with motto means it has "In God We Trust" on it.
"S" is the mint mark for the San Francisco mint. |

Re: Liberty Head $20
MS = Mint State
PR = Proof |
